LEGOmen.de

GRogall unearths an interesting web address: LEGOmen.de... No, this is not a novelty as I have read in various places, but it is indeed a marketing initiative of the manufacturer which already dates back to 2010 and which aimed to target male customers adult brand by promoting, among other things, sets from the Technic range or UCS sets.

The site dedicated to this promotional campaign is in German, and benefits from a modern and efficient layout. The masculine, organized, serious and adult side emerges from the overall presentation. It is always kept up to date because there are relatively recent sets (2011) such as the Mercedes-Benz Unimog U 400 (8110), the Volkswagen T1 Camper Van (10220) or Millennium Falcon (7965)

At the time, LEGO also published advertising pages presenting set 8043 in several lifestyle magazines aimed at an exclusively adult and male readership and a Dutch high-end costume seller even offered Technic sets to his customers and ensured them promotion in its window.

In any case, this is once again proof that LEGO cares about its adult customers and knows how to sectorize its communication actions by not hesitating to target specific audiences from time to time, as is currently the case with girls. (Friends range with dedicated micro-site).

LEGO Super Heroes - 30160 Batman Jetski

As I am still waiting to receive my copies ordered in the USA of this bag that we are not about to see in our regions, I take advantage of the magnificent photos offered by stick_kim on his flickr gallery to briefly talk about Batman's new mask again.

Some already see in this new accessory the thinly veiled announcement of a version based on the third installment of The Dark Knight saga which is due out this summer. However, the exclusive minifigure obviously inspired by the films of the Nolan saga and distributed during the San Diego Comic Con in 2011 was equipped with the mask model that we have all known for many years.

So simple update of an accessory which was singularly lacking in finesse and which deserves to be reviewed and redesigned or marketing of a new version which foreshadows the arrival of Batman-Bale in the form of a set this summer?

Custom Loki Unleashed by Geoshift

We cannot say that Loki's minifigure in the sets 6867 Loki's Cosmic Cube Escape et 6869 Quinjet Aerial Battle is particularly detailed: His outfit, however faithful to that of the film, looks more like a three-piece suit than anything else and his helmet lacks a little relief and shine.

Geoshift solved the problem by modifying the minifig in an excellent way. The legs used here are from the Castle range, and the rest has been painted in a very nice way. The result is truly stunning: The minifigure has a darker look. the scepter was also modified then painted to give it a more tribal touch with the skull and chain.
